facebooktwitterpinterest
Tel Aviv Bar & Tapas
520 South Water St , Providence 02903, RI, US
(401) 919-5554
  • (21)
preview photo
Nara Lounge
248 Atwells Ave , Providence 02903, RI, US
(401) 273-6272
  • (21)
preview photo
Jamra Hookah Lounge
680 Admiral St , Providence 02908, RI, US
(401) 277-2672
  • (21)
preview photo


Opa The Phoenician
230 Atwells Ave , Providence 02903, RI, US
(401) 351-8282
  • (21)
10 comment
preview photo
East Side Pockets
278 Thayer St , Providence 02906, RI, US
(401) 453-1100
  • (21)
preview photo
Livi's Pockets
65 Weybosset St Unit 101 , Providence 02903, RI, US
(401) 453-6500
  • (21)
preview photo

Providence Byblos
235 Meeting St , Providence 02906, RI, US
(401) 453-9727
  • (21)
preview photo
Provi̇dence Mi̇ddle Eastern Map, Satellite View of List